Robin Lerner as a party planner. Wish I knew her contact info but she does work at YAYOE so maybe call them? She worked with us to keep costs down.
She knew places downtown to get the flowers cheaper.
Other ideas:
Erez cultural center in the valley (don't go to a hotel!!)
Shop around for caterers.
Instead of lots of flowers people do candles in water (but check fire department requirements). Really nice effect, especially on a mirror.
No bar
Dress gemachim for whole family
Shop around for photography, music etc. it doesn't have to be "the name" person- no one will notice or care. I know people who used the one man band (forgot his name but he does a lot of events!) and it was really nice.
